    feat(local-dev): add --json status output and a non-TTY build heartbeat 
(#6027)
    
    ### What changes were proposed in this PR?
    
    Two small, agent/script-friendly additions to `bin/local-dev.sh` — no
    change to the human TTY experience.
    
    **1. `--json` machine-readable status.** `status --json` prints one JSON
    object on stdout (no colours, no table) and exits `0` iff every service
    is running, else `1`:
    
    ```json
    {"branch":"...","sha":"...","running":14,"total":14,"services":[
      
{"service":"texera-web","port":8080,"type":"jvm","pid":25823,"state":"running"},
 ...]}
    ```
    
    `up` and `down` also accept `--json`: human progress is routed to
    **stderr** (unbuffered) and the final status JSON goes to **stdout**
    (via a saved fd), so a caller can `up --json >state.json 2>progress.log`
    and parse stdout directly.
    
    **2. Non-TTY build heartbeat.** In non-TTY mode the spinner can't render
    in place, so a long silent step (`sbt dist`, output redirected to a log)
    used to print one line then go quiet for 25s+ — indistinguishable from
    "stuck" to a non-interactive caller. `tui_spinner` now emits `… still
    running (Ns)` every `TUI_HEARTBEAT_SECS` (default 15), polling at 1s so
    it still returns within ~1s of the job finishing (no trailing latency).
